Java课程设计:学生信息管理系统与源代码
版权申诉
5星 · 超过95%的资源 15 浏览量
更新于2024-07-02
3
收藏 2.36MB PDF 举报
"本资源是一份名为'学生信息管理系统Java课程设计(含源代码)'的PDF文件,主要围绕Java程序设计展开,旨在实现一个针对教育机构的学生信息管理平台。系统设计目标包括以下几个关键知识点:
1. 功能模块:系统具备基本的学生信息管理功能,如录入(如学号、姓名、年龄等基本信息,确保唯一性)、修改、查询和删除学生信息。同时,还设计了用户登陆和权限控制机制,允许不同权限的用户访问不同的后台界面。
2. 数据库设计:系统采用数据库来存储学生信息,通过数据库结构描述实现了数据的有效组织和管理,确保数据的安全性和一致性。
3. 系统设计:详细设计文档涵盖了模块划分、具体实现方法以及测试数据的设定,确保每个功能都能正确且高效地运行。例如,通过逻辑判断避免重复插入相同学号,查询功能支持按姓名快速查找。
4. 系统测试:系统设计者进行了全面的测试,以验证各项功能是否符合预期,确保用户界面友好,数据处理准确无误。
5. 设计目的:系统设计的目的是为了克服传统人工管理的不足,如低效、不安全和数据冗余问题,利用计算机科学的优势提高信息管理效率,支持学校科学化、正规化的管理,并与现代信息技术紧密结合。
6. 心得体会:设计者可能分享了在项目开发过程中的学习和收获,强调了使用Java编程语言在构建这类管理系统中的优势,以及如何将理论知识应用到实际项目中。
7. 参考文献:最后,资源包含了参考资料列表,体现了作者在设计过程中参考的相关学术资料和技术指南。
这份课程设计不仅提供了实用的代码示例,还有对学生信息管理理论的理解和实践,对于学习和理解Java编程以及数据库管理的学生具有很高的参考价值。"
210 浏览量
109 浏览量
108 浏览量
2021-12-12 上传
180 浏览量
2022-07-07 上传
210 浏览量
2022-07-07 上传
199 浏览量
不吃鸳鸯锅
- 粉丝: 8559
- 资源: 2万+
最新资源
- EasePDF - Free Online PDF Tools-crx插件
- codeforces_contest_scoreboard
- torch_cluster-1.5.5-cp38-cp38-win_amd64whl.zip
- config:适用于Node.js的简单Yaml Config
- 带筛选的垂直导航菜单展开收缩
- eclipase.rar
- 把握变革PPT
- perfin后端:轻松实现个人理财
- aqnfmzsxt3.gapyBRM
- RHTRH – Raise Hand To Raise Hand-crx插件
- torch_sparse-0.6.2-cp37-cp37m-linux_x86_64whl.zip
- tuk-power:演讲趋势和概念的硬件优化基准I
- 企业文化理论(12个文件)
- SpeechLib.rar
- JavaCryptoApp
- leetcodeGoogle:Google集合中的leetcode问题